Finished Size: This pattern has instructions on how to vary the sizing to suit all size jars.

Skill Level: Confident Beginner ( you must be able to work basic crochet stitches including increasing and decreasing and of course be able to read a pattern)

Tools Required:

- 3.5mm—4mm Hook, Scissors, Yarn Needle

- 6mm to 12mm Timber or silver lined beads with a 2mm centre hole. You will need approx. 160 beads (50gms)

- 2mm Hook for threading your beads on with.

Yarn Requirements:

- Large jar measuring approx. 12 cm in diameter on the base and 18 cm high. 30gms to 40gms of 8 ply Cotton.

- Medium jar measuring approx. 9 cm in diameter on the base and 14 cm high. 20gms to 30gms of 8 ply Cotton.

- Small jar measuring approx. 7.5 cm in diameter on the base and 7.5 cm high. 10gms to 20gms of 8 ply Cotton.
